Transaction 3869faa344c8158b4f71146ec5ba67ed467645bb28fa344f8e91a83de95d6308
1 Input
1 Output
-
3869faa344c8158b4f71146ec5ba67ed467645bb28fa344f8e91a83de95d6308:0
- value
- 3533911
- script pubkey
- OP_0 OP_PUSHBYTES_20 27abd09552cd945834be91081a9a7f488c380d4c
- address
- bc1qy74ap92jek29sd97jyyp4xnlfzxrsr2vhx9p6p